antifreeze proteins in alaskan insects and spiders.prior to this study, antifreeze proteins (afps) had not been identified in terrestrial arthropods from the arctic or anywhere in alaska. the hemolymph of 75 species of insects and six spiders from interior and arctic alaska were screened for thermal hysteresis (a difference between the freezing and melting points), characteristic of the presence of afps. eighteen species of insects and three spiders were shown to have afps. ten of the insects with afps were beetles including the first species fr ...200415081818
key patterning genes contribute to leg elongation in water striders.how adaptive phenotypes are shaped by the action of key developmental genes during ontogeny remains poorly understood. water striders, a group of hemipteran insects, present a unique example of adaptation to life on the fluid water surface substrate. the group has undergone a set of leg modifications allowing them to efficiently move on the water surface and hence invade a variety of niches from ponds to open oceans. the elongated legs of water striders play a key role in generating efficient mo ...201525973169
emergence of tissue sensitivity to hox protein levels underlies the evolution of an adaptive morphological trait.growth control scales morphological attributes and, therefore, provides a critical contribution to the evolution of adaptive traits. yet, the genetic mechanisms underlying growth in the context of specific ecological adaptations are poorly understood. in water striders, adaptation to locomotion on the water surface is associated with allometric and functional changes in thoracic appendages, such that t2-legs, used as propelling oars, are longer than t3-legs, used as steering rudders. the hox gen ...201424886828
structure of an asymmetric hybrid zone between two water strider species (hemiptera: gerridae: limnoporus).the water stricter species limnoporus dissortis and l. notabilis hybridize across a broad zone in western canada. body length and alleles at four allozyme loci show a steep cline along the east slope of the rocky mountains in western alberta, while in central british columbia the parental phenotypes coexist without merging fully. one sex-linked locus shows little introgression, while there is apparently considerable gene flow at three autosomal loci. although the hybrid zone has characteristics ...199128563833
